This past couple of weeks I have posted many tweets that relate to @thewaramps I can honestly not explain the scope of help and confidence they have instilled in my son! I am not sure that people know, all the funding that @thewaramps receives is through private donation and Keytags , no government funding is used or given. Not only do the War Amps help the children of the CHAMP program but war vets who have lost limbs or anyone who needs help due to accidents or mishaps.
